Are you considering the possibility of moving into a new home and community today? May you want to, but you cannot make up your mind about the type of location you would like to move into. It is good to consider what would be best for you or what would best right for your whole family.
It is important to consider the factors that you should think about before moving into a new home. First of all, you need to take a look at your budget. What type of home can you afford? Would you still have enough income to also enjoy other amenities the home and community has to offer?
Now, start thinking about your family and the type of lifestyle you live. Can you easily adjust to any community? Would you like to live in a place that offers many different kinds of activities you can all do?
You should also think of the kind of weather and climate you would want. Do you like a place that is cold or hot? Or would you prefer something in between? Next, what about your work place and the education of your children? Are there good places to work there or is there a good school for your kids?
